Beschreibung:

Three Signed Large Format First Editions
The Hairy Ape. New York: Horace Liveright, 1929. Large 8vo. Illustrated by Alexander King. number 446 of 750 copies signed by the author . Black cloth backed orange batik boards, in original dust jacket and slipcase. Condition: jacket spine faded and gouged; slipcase extremities worn. [With:] Days Without End. New York: Random House, 1934. 8vo. number 176 of 325 copies signed by the author . Publisher’s blue leather, with red and light blue spine labels, in slipcase. Condition: light wear to extremities. [And:] Dynamo. New York: Horace Liveright, 1929 . Large 8vo. number 460 of 750 copies signed by the author . Blue boards with spine label, in original slipcase. Condition: Spine faded, slipcase extremities worn. three signed first editions of important o’neill plays. [With:] The Moon of the Caribbees. New York: Boni & Liveright, 1919 . 8vo. First edition. Brown cloth backed boards, no jacket. Condition: spine darkened.
